Output 101d66cf9b3cf840d9ce93bc84f2c76f549baa03163f07e8869231d2d2fb2d24:1

value
2922174
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83fc1a4a25a7efabb3ec18c5e7f8b6f80375c7be OP_EQUAL
address
3DitT5MDvqHVwQ1BstC3vum4thTtR5Nk1X
transaction
101d66cf9b3cf840d9ce93bc84f2c76f549baa03163f07e8869231d2d2fb2d24
confirmations
73241
spent
true